The Global Implantable Cardiac Monitor Market was valued at USD 910.4 million in 2024 and is estimated to grow at a CAGR of 6.3% to reach USD 1.7 billion by 2034.

The rising prevalence of cardiovascular diseases, an aging population, and the increasing need for continuous remote cardiac monitoring are driving market expansion. Technological advancements in remote monitoring solutions are also contributing to growth by enhancing patient outcomes and enabling timely intervention. Implantable cardiac monitors provide hospitals, specialized cardiac centers, ambulatory surgical facilities, and health technology companies with advanced solutions to detect arrhythmias early and streamline clinical workflows. Long-term implantable loop recorders, wireless transmission systems, and remote monitoring technologies allow continuous rhythm tracking, early diagnosis, and personalized patient management. With the global population aging, chronic cardiovascular conditions are becoming more common, further increasing demand for long-term monitoring. Greater awareness among healthcare providers and patients regarding early arrhythmia detection and continuous monitoring is boosting market adoption. Miniaturized devices and wireless connectivity have also improved patient compliance and clinical efficiency.

The atrial fibrillation segment held a 41.8% share in 2024. This leadership is driven by the rising prevalence of AF, heightened stroke risk, and demand for early diagnosis, which makes continuous implantable monitoring essential. Atrial fibrillation remains the most common cardiac arrhythmia, particularly among older adults and patients with underlying cardiovascular disorders. Early detection through long-term monitoring helps prevent serious complications, including stroke and heart failure.

The hospitals segment held a 52.7% share and is expected to reach USD 903.7 million during 2025-2034. Hospitals dominate because of their advanced infrastructure, specialized cardiology departments, and skilled personnel capable of performing implantable procedures. The increasing incidence of arrhythmias and atrial fibrillation among inpatients fuels demand for continuous monitoring. Integration with electronic health records and remote monitoring platforms further enhances hospital efficiency and patient data management.

North America Implantable Cardiac Monitor Market held a 35.5% share in 2024. The region benefits from a high prevalence of cardiovascular conditions among its elderly population, a well-established healthcare infrastructure, and an extensive network of hospitals and specialty cardiac centers equipped for implantable procedures. Adoption is further supported by technological innovations such as miniaturized loop recorders, wireless monitoring systems, and AI-driven predictive analytics, which enhance patient outcomes and improve operational efficiency.

Key players in the Implantable Cardiac Monitor Market include Medtronic, Vectorious Medical Technologies, Abbott, BIOTRONIK, Boston Scientific, and AngelMed / Avertix.
